Monroe County Sheriff

March 4 – Police, fire and emergency responders searched in the far western portion of the county near the Mississippi River for a possibly suicidal woman after a local man reported his fiancee missing early Tuesday afternoon. The vehicle she may have been driving is a blue 2001 Chevrolet Suburban. The vehicle was found, but there were no signs of the woman. A St. Louis County Police Department helicopter and local K-9 unit joined in the search. The woman’s cell phone pinged off a tower just across the river in Pevely, Mo. After 4 p.m., the Valmeyer, Columbia and Waterloo fire departments were dispatched to the area of Merrimac Road and Riechmann Road near the levee to assist in the search. Deputies located the woman alive around 6:30 p.m., and she was transported to St. Anthony’s for observation.
